ISD1820是一款高性能语音记录和回放集成电路模块,适用于各种语音应用项目。本说明书详细介绍了其功能特点、操作方法及使用指南。
ISD1820是一款在电子设计领域广泛应用的语音芯片,在小型语音播放设备中的应用尤为广泛。这款芯片因其简洁的设计、易于操作以及良好的音质而受到工程师们的喜爱。接下来,我们将详细介绍ISD1820语音模块的特点、工作原理、应用场景及其编程与控制方法。
**一、特性**
- **存储容量**: ISD1820能够录制并回放长达60秒的单声道音频。
- **简单接口**: 通过几根线即可完成控制,包括PLAY(播放)、RECORD(录音)、VDD(电源正极)和GND(接地),使电路设计变得简便。
- **工作电压范围宽**: ISD1820的工作电压可在4.5V到12V之间变化,适应不同场景的需求。
- **直接录音功能**: 不需要额外的A/D转换器即可通过模拟信号进行录音操作。
- **多种播放模式**: 支持单次、循环和触发等多种播放方式。
**二、工作原理**
- **录音过程**: ISD1820内置了ADC(模数转换器),能够将麦克风输入的声音转化为数字数据,并存储于芯片内的闪存中。
- **回放过程**: 在回放时,内部的DAC(数模转换器)会把存储的数据转为模拟信号并通过扬声器或耳机输出。
**三、控制指令**
ISD1820通过简单的引脚操作实现对录音和播放等功能的控制:
- PLAY: 发送此命令启动语音信息回放。
- RECORD: 启动录制功能,开始记录输入音频。
- STOP: 停止当前正在进行的操作(无论是录还是播)。
- WRITE/ERASE:用于擦除或写入新的语音数据,在编程过程中使用。
**四、应用场景**
ISD1820的应用范围广泛:
- **玩具与教育**: 例如智能玩具和教学工具中的语音提示功能;
- **智能家居设备**: 如智能开关及报警系统等的语音提醒。
- **工业控制领域**: 在机器操作指导或安全警告中提供语音反馈;
- **医疗设备**:为患者使用简单易懂的操作说明。
**五、编程与控制**
对于ISD1820的编程,通常需要将其控制引脚连接到微控制器(如Arduino板)上,并通过发送特定指令来实现播放和录音等功能。编写软件程序时会指定正确的信号以操控芯片行为。
- **硬件连接**: 将ISD1820与单片机或类似设备相连;
- **编程设计**: 编写控制代码,向PLAY引脚发出高电平脉冲即可启动回放。
总之,在使用ISD1820语音模块时需注意声音质量、录音长度及电源稳定性等关键因素。通过合理的设计和程序编写,可以实现高效灵活的语音处理功能以满足各种项目需求。
制造商网站或开发者论坛通常会提供详细的资料与编程示例供进一步学习参考。